Ezz Steel’s Hot Strip Mill Facilities

Dekheila Ezz Steel began production operations in Dekheila in 1987 and has grown rapidly in technological advancements and production output ever since. The Dekheila plant produces one million tonnes of HRC per year and houses CSP technology used in only a handful of other mills worldwide. Ezz Steel’s operating performance is remarkable by any standards.

The company’s original Rebar plant had a nominal output of 745,000 tonnes per annum. With continued innovation and expansion, current annual capacity is 2 million tonnes of steel rebars. The Dekheila mill is internationally competitive and exports profitably a significant percentage of its annual production. The transition to HRC products in 2000 was an aggressive one and Ezz Steel’s HRC products, hands down, are among the world’s top manufactured steel products. HRC production capacity at the Dekheila plant is one million tonnes per year. The investment in HRC products embraces a series of major projects. Direct Reduction Iron (DRI) Ezz Steel’s high-level use of DRI, with its low levels of residual elements, ensures steels of the highest standards of metallurgical properties are produced. Steel Processing Center The Ezz Steel facility’s processing center offers leading technology, preparing materials to the exact requirements of the client’s needs: coil, slit coil or sheets. The center ensures client’s reduction of stock levels via Ezz Steel’s On Time delivery system, a quality control measure that the company has perfected over the years.

Automation Controls Plants are designed with the most up-todate automation levels that control all process parameters to yield the perfect strip; i.e. homogenous sheet both across the width and length of the coil: thickness, width, flatness control and surface quality (consistent dimensional accuracy).

Hot Rolled Coil Product

Laminar Cooling Control of steel metallurgical properties is achieved through the laminar cooling system, which affects the product microstructure. The result of this controlled cooling system is a product that maintains a fine equiaxed grain structure, resulting in excellent mechanical properties.

Ezz Steel’s Hot Strip Mill Facilities

Ain Sokhna Less than 30 kilometers from Suez and its international ports, Ain Sokhna is situated on the western coast of the Red Sea. A once arid desert region with vast mineral resources, the Ezz Steel Ain Sokhna Hot Strip Mill is a pioneering facility in steel production. With an output of 1.3 million tpy, this thin slab casting mini-mill commissioned operations in October 2002.

Built to be export-oriented, the mill’s vision and continual focus is on maximizing its production capabilities, reducing costs and supplying high quality, value-added products. The plant has strategic transportation links, providing important logistical advantages for receiving raw materials and shipping finished products to its clients.

Ain Sokhna’s mini-mill utilizes a thin slab continuous caster that applies dynamic soft reduction to liquid steel produced by melting scrap and quality DRI from its sister plant in Dekheila, which has a three million tpy of Midrex capacity. Equipped with the latest steel making process the steel industry offers, the mini-mill effectively guarantees product satisfaction.

The project design is based on the minimill concept, producing liquid steel by melting scrap and DRI. Other units include a thin slab continuous caster, a hot strip rolling mill and finishing lines with a capacity of 1.3 million tpy of HRC. The plant utilizes conventional, technological and innovative features designed to enhance its capabilities and operational flexibility, producing strip thickness from 1.2 mm to 12.7 mm and widths from 800 mm to 1,600 mm.

Ain Sokhna hot strip mill is the most modern mill for the production of quality coils from thin slabs. The two F2CR four-high stands for flexible crown control and free rolling are fitted with dynamic roll crossing and long-stroke shifting to produce ultra-thin gauges in endless rolling mode. The mill is directly linked to a thin slab caster through a tunneltype equalizing furnace “danieli.com on ultra-thin gauges production”

Ezz steel’s Quality Control

Assuring Quality Operations The integrated operations of Ezz Steel, the blemish-free thin steel slabs from which the light gauge HRC is produced, undergo the same rigid quality control procedures as the finished product. Ezz Steel’s production is continually optimized to produce the best quality HRC at maximum output capacity.

Ezz Steel’s labs not only monitor its continual steel heats, but they also conduct samples of all DRI plants (one sample every four hours) and slag. The microstructure of all its materials is thoroughly put to the test to give clients the best Ezz Steel’s offers. The labs also provide clients with information on how to best utilize and recycle the materials.

Ezz Steel Laboratories Ezz Steel products undergo rigorous and thorough testing at various stages of production. Not only are five to seven samples of each steel heat analyzed twice, further testing is done via Ezz Steel’s EAF sample transportation system. Steel samples are sent from the in-house plants to Ezz Steel’s main onsite ISO/IEC 17025 certified laboratory in under 60 seconds, analyzed further and returned in under four minutes along with the complete analysis and feedback shown on all pulpit screens across the mill.

Meticulous Storage & Dispatch Steel making, rolling, cooling and coiling operations are all part of a highly automated and computer-controlled process. There is uncompromising accuracy throughout the process with the same care applied to storage and dispatch of the material.

Ezz Steel offers tight thickness and width tolerance; this means more flat area and length per tonne. Tight tolerance equals more profitability for clients as Ezz Steel’s products offer them the optimum use of product and minimize waste. Ezz Steel’s tight tolerance requirements are that its products boast a tight thickness tolerance within + 0.05 / – 0.15 for thin and ultra thin gauges. Ezz Steel mills use thin slab casting as opposed to conventional casting, which offers clients more consistent dimensions, uniform metallurgical and mechanical strength abilities according to specification grades of steel endurance and savings in thin and ultra thin gauges for additional cold rolling.

Meeting Market Requirements

Modern Industry in the Making Ezz Steel’s HRC is essential to major steel service centers, construction projects and end-use applications in Egypt as well as in various export markets. With international certifications and world recognition, Ezz Steel and its staff are undoubtedly the “Middle East Steel Professionals”.

Applications for Modern Industry Ezz Steel’s HRC products are the products of choice for numerous applications, varying from automotive components such as cross and side members, suspension parts, wheels and a range of other underbody parts, to large containers used in the transportation sector. HRC is also widely used in drum storage vessels for gases for industrial, commercial and domestic purposes. It is the proven product for shipbuilding, ship repair, earthmoving equipment, tubes, pipes and the industrial racking essential to modern industry. In addition, it is fabricated or rolled into a variety of construction products.

Product Versatility HRC can also be further processed into Cold Rolled Products and further down stream processing such as coated, galvanized and painted material used by automotive and domestic appliance manufacturers. Also, the Thin Slab Continuous Casting technology adopted by Ezz Steel means that the thin (circa 1 mm) HRC that Ezz Steel produces can in some areas satisfy the demands normally met by Cold Rolled Steel Products.
